We must be linked or something, Linus, because I was just thinking about starting a tattoo thread this morning!

I have a few. If you are just looking at them, it looks like 3 separate tats, but I've actually been under the needle several times.

One of my tats is a rose and butterfly that I added another butterfly and rose to after a break up. I did the sure thing to end the relationship; I got a matching tat (and, of course, had to change it somewhat after we split).

My first tat is still pure. It's never been touched up or added onto and it still looks really good, considering it's gotten a decent amount of sun exposure. It's a band of butterflies on my lower back. I have no problem smacking the crap out of the jerks who call it a tramp stamp or trash tat. I got it many, many years ago before everyone else got one there too. Damn lemmings!

The other one was my most painful and, even though it needs to be touched up, I don't want to do it. It's the only one I almost cried while getting. I had to be held down and still my leg was jumping all over the place. It's directly on my ankle bone. Bone. Needle going 5 miles an hour. Not a good combination.

Anyway, it's a lizard climbing rose leaves and having a conversation with a butterfly (notice a theme here, people?) and a ladybug although now it kinda looks like he wants to eat them. *grimace* If someone has a supply of ether or enough sedatives, I might do it, but unless I can't feel ANYTHING, that one is not going to get any work any time soon. It's already been added to and touched up 3 times. I think that's all I can endure for now. After all, I'm not machocistic. I've typed that three times now and it STILL looks wrong. I can't spell for shit today.

While my first tat was flash, I had a clear vision of what I wanted and it just so happened that I found flash that was super close to what I wanted. Now, I would like to eventually have it touched up and gone over so it's not so cartoonish. I want it to be a fantasy-reality blend. Fantasy colors with realistic designs.

For those interested in what goes on before the ink goes in, I feel close to the butterfly. It represents metamorphosis and change and Heaven knows I've done a LOT of that in my life. Also, I was just first coming out to myself when I got my first tat. Life altering things lead to life altering decisions. I will always have at least one butterfly in any tat that I get. The ladybug and lizard are also representative of things I feel connected to. The lizard is supposed to help one go from one plane of existence to another and the ladybug is gentle.
